Today's meditation: From the knowledge of Jesus Christ one has an understanding of all Sacred Scripture

The origin of Sacred Scripture is not the result of human research, but of divine revelation. This emanates "from the Father of light, from whom every fatherhood in heaven and on earth takes its name".
The Holy Spirit descends within us from the Father, through his Son Jesus Christ. Then by means of the Holy Spirit, who divides and distributes his gifts to individuals according to his approval, faith is given to us, and by means of faith Christ lives in our hearts (cf. Eph 3:17).
This is the knowledge of Jesus Christ, from which originate, as from a source, the security and intelligence of truth, contained in all Sacred Scripture. Therefore it is impossible for anyone to go into it and know it, if first they do not have the faith which is the lamp, the door and foundation of all Sacred Scripture.
Faith in fact, along our pilgrimage, is the basis from which all supernatural knowledge comes, illuminates the way to get there and is the door to enter. It is also the criterion for measuring the wisdom given to us from above, so that no one can esteem more than it is convenient to evaluate oneself, but in such a way as to have a fair evaluation of themselves, each according to the measure of faith that God has given him ( cf. Rom 12: 3).
The purpose, then, or rather, the fruit of Sacred Scripture is not any one, but even the fullness of eternal happiness. In fact, Sacred Scripture is precisely the book in which words of eternal life are written because, not only do we believe, but we also possess eternal life, in which we will see, love and fulfill all our desires.
Only then will we know "the charity that surpasses all knowledge" and thus will we be filled "with all the fullness of God" (Eph 3:19).
Now the divine Scripture tries to introduce us into this fullness, precisely according to what the Apostle told us a little while ago.
For this purpose, with this intention, Sacred Scripture must be studied. So it must be listened to and taught.
To obtain this fruit, to reach this goal under the right direction of Scripture, one must start from the beginning. That is, to approach the Father of light with simple faith and to pray with a humble heart, that through the Son and in the Holy Spirit he may grant us the true knowledge of Jesus Christ and, with knowledge, also love. Knowing and loving him, and firmly founded and rooted in charity, we will be able to experience the width, length, height and depth (cf. Eph 3:18) of Sacred Scripture itself.
In this way we will be able to reach perfect knowledge and immeasurable love of the most blessed Trinity, to which the desires of the saints tend and in which there is the implementation and fulfillment of all truth and goodness.
